Quick note on retries in Tollgate: every payment request must carry an idempotency key, so a retried charge never bills twice. The gateway stores keys for 48 hours and replays the original response. Before cutting a release, confirm the key TTL config hasn't drifted — that's burned us before. The key format and rotation rules are spelled out on the internal page below.

wiki page, bagef-yajof: https://sentry.sivrelcloud.corp/board

Minutes — Management Meeting, Torvald & Hesse Group

Attendees reviewed the proposed training budget for next year. Branch allocations will rise 6%, weighted toward the Larkspur certification scheme. Ms. Venner flagged venue costs as a risk; a shared facility in Dunmow was proposed. Final figures follow sign-off. The strategic reasoning behind the increase is recorded in the note below.

internal memo for tageg-tafop: The western region missed its Soreth quota by 6.8 percent last quarter. Fenvanax Freight plans to lower the Julix list price by 53.5 percent in November. The board signed off on a budget of $287.6 million for Project Eliath. The renewal with Novvanix Holdings closes at $241.6 million a year, 35.4 percent below the last contract.

**Ticket CH-2093: Expired credentials blocking checkout load tests**

The nightly load run against the Barrowpay checkout flow failed at ramp-up: every synthetic order returned 401. Root cause is the load-harness credential for the internal Tillstream service, which expired yesterday and was never added to rotation. I've issued a replacement and confirmed a 500-user smoke pass. On-call: if runs fail again tonight, the fresh key is below.

API key for bageg-kajef: vxb2-ss